Hey guys i totally need to remove cs3 suite from my macbook...like on windows you can go to uninstall or add and remove programs...is the a feature on the mac for that?
1. Before you uninstall, close all applications currently running on your system—including other Adobe applications, Microsoft Office applications, and browser windows.
2. Do one of the following:
* In Windows, [doesn't apply here]
* IMPORTANT: Mac OS has new uninstall functionality. DO NOT drag applications to the trash to uninstall them. To safely uninstall on Mac OS X, double-click the product installer in Applications\Utilities\Adobe Installers. Authenticate as an administrator, then select Remove Components and follow the on-screen instructions.
Note: Before uninstalling you will need to deactivate Photoshop CS3 by choosing Help > Deactivate and following the on screen instructions.
